Import patches-unapplied version 2.478 to ubuntu/artful-proposed

Imported using git-ubuntu import.

Changelog parent: ed2c2791c88812e791cd5462a9d11c7cb9dbb505

New changelog entries:
  [ Michael Hudson-Doyle ]
  * Two last minute server-live fixes:
    - Seed the subiquity snap to track the stable channel (LP: #1724410)
    - Remove snap.subiquity.started from subiquity's After=/Requires= as it
      does not fix the race condition they were intended to address and causes
      subiquity to be killed when snapd refreshes subiquity (LP: #1724411)
This commit is contained in:
Steve Langasek 2017-10-17 22:08:38 -07:00 committed by usd-importer
parent ed2c2791c8
commit 9f966299f1
3 changed files with 14 additions and 3 deletions

11
debian/changelog vendored
View File

@ -1,3 +1,14 @@
livecd-rootfs (2.478) artful; urgency=medium
[ Michael Hudson-Doyle ]
* Two last minute server-live fixes:
- Seed the subiquity snap to track the stable channel (LP: #1724410)
- Remove snap.subiquity.started from subiquity's After=/Requires= as it
does not fix the race condition they were intended to address and causes
subiquity to be killed when snapd refreshes subiquity (LP: #1724411)
-- Steve Langasek <steve.langasek@ubuntu.com> Tue, 17 Oct 2017 22:08:38 -0700
livecd-rootfs (2.477) artful; urgency=medium
* Fix server live image to pull subiquity from the stable channel, not

View File

@ -64,7 +64,7 @@ snaps:
channel: stable
file: ${CORE_SNAP}
- name: subiquity
channel: edge
channel: stable
classic: true
file: ${SUBIQUITY_SNAP}
EOF

View File

@ -1,8 +1,8 @@
[Unit]
Description=Subiquity, the installer for Ubuntu Server
After=systemd-user-sessions.service plymouth-quit-wait.service
After=rc-local.service snap.subiquity.started.service
Requires=snapd.service snap.subiquity.started.service
After=rc-local.service
Requires=snapd.service
IgnoreOnIsolate=yes
ConditionPathExists=/dev/tty0
ConditionPathExists=!/run/subiquity/complete